Output 77b52533af7e648f399167fe41cab73cc1a075670cf215021b323b1088af5fd7:0

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abc2a8057e5a0183eb4ebe0c479b8a01468298c2 OP_EQUAL
address
3HMCfJhRsTz8BLBGBePQM2rxEGa2JjNY44
transaction
77b52533af7e648f399167fe41cab73cc1a075670cf215021b323b1088af5fd7
confirmations
463584
spent
true